Product Description

Disc Golf Sling Bag Accessories Nutsac

This Double Sling Bag has so many updates from the original that we don't even know where to to begin. When designing this minimalist disc golf frisbee bag we left no stones unturned. The bag is made to accommodate disc golf players of all ages and skills levels. If you are just starting out, this bag is perfect as it will take a lot of time and practice to start throwing more than a few discs. As a pro, sometimes you don't feel like hauling all 25 of your discs with you. With the Rogue Iron Double Sling Bag, you can hold up to 14 discs (an array of putters, mid ranges and drivers) a small or large water bottle (even a 32oz Nalgene) and your keys and phone during a round of disc golf. The best part of all is that it has collapsible pockets. Not taking too many discs, just collapse the pockets.

disc golf bag

Holds to 14 Discs, 32oz Nalgene, Phone, Keys, Snacks and More

Whether you want to take 14 discs, or just a few, the Rogue Iron Double Sling Bag is the perfect choice. When the pockets are fully expanded, the bag will fit up to 14 discs, a 32oz Nalgene (or smaller) water bottle, phone, keys, snacks and more.

Disc Golf Sling Bag

Water Bottle and Mesh Pocket on Right Side of Bag

The right side of the bag features a water bottle and an additional mesh pocket.

  • The water bottle pocket can hold anything from a small plastic bottle up to a 32oz Nalegene. The pocket has a bungee with a cord lock which will allow you to lock the bungee in place. Pull the bungee so that it is taut to give the bag the best balance. One of the reasons we also designed this pocket like this is to be able to store a speaker. The mesh material will allow the speaker to breath and the sound to come out clear. While each speaker is a different size, this pocket can accommodate any speaker that is a similar size to a typical water bottle.
  • This side of the bag also features a mesh pocket. This pocket is great for storing you phone for easy access. This pocket can also be used to store a Sharpie, scorecard or snacks.

disc golf backpack

Large Magnetic Pocket and Mesh Pocket on Left Side of Bag

  • Like the other side of the bag, this mesh pocket can be used for storing you phone for easy access. This pocket can also be used to store a Sharpie, scorecard or snacks.
  • The large pocket can used to to store any of the things listed above or keys (has a key clip), sunglasses, rangefinder, or small towel.

frisbee golf accessories

Large Zippered Pocket on Back of Bag

As if there wasn't enough storage on this small bag already, the back has a large zippered pocket. This pocket is great for storing items such as your phone, keys, wallet or anything else that you want zipped up.

disc golf holder

3 Disc Pockets for Optimal Organization

The Rogue Iron Double Sling Disc Golf Bag features three separate pockets for disc storage. This gives you the ability to easily organize your discs. The front and back pocket features magnets that will allow you to collapse the pockets when not in use.

I’m 14 months into my disc golf “career” and still experimenting with my gear. Like most, I started with a typical starter shoulder bag, which I quickly outgrew. I then upgraded to a backpack style bag. It was decent enough, but a little more than I needed; kind of bulky and a little cumbersome. I decided something between the two would suit me best, so I began doing my research and came across this bag. I was impressed with the reviews, especially the comments on the quality of the bag. I have not been disappointed! This bag is perfect for me. It conveniently fits 12 discs and a water bottle and has a couple of pockets for keys, cell phone, wallet, etc. The workmanship is top-notch and it feels comfortable on my shoulder. My “old” backpack style bag tended to be a little top heavy and would occasionally tip over when I set it on the ground…probably a rookie mistake, but nothing is more frustrating than spilling all your discs on the side of a slope! No such mistakes with this bag. With its low center of gravity, it sits firmly upright on all surfaces. A subtle thing, but a nice feature to me. This bag checks all the boxes for me.
